HOW TO: Laravel testing on Gitlab CI with Docker

This is just a quick mini-post sharing some of the nice stuff that I’ve done with my co-worker, Kheng Hui, while I was working on an A*STAR project. The project used Laravel 5.3 with PHP 7 and MySQL, and needed to have an in-house Gitlab CI environment that tests the code that was committed into the repository. Other than that, we had faced some challenges with the network as it was a little slow. We had to create a Docker image that has the Laravel dependencies packaged so that the build and test could be done at a faster pace.

Kheng Hui dealt mostly with the server parts — configuring Gitlab, Gitlab CI’s runners and executors whilst I had to write some configuration files to test Laravel. I’m going to make some possibly reasonable assumptions about your CI environment – you have Gitlab with CI installed, have a (shared or specific) CI runner configured, and have selected Docker as your executor for your runner.

Now, you just have to copy these files that I have uploaded on Github into your Laravel base repository and you’re all set. From now onwards, every commit you make your Gitlab repository will trigger a build and run the test.
